Vibra Energia Retail 3380 $25.6B Brazil Mercado Eletronico ME marketplace eCommerce 2022 n/a
In 2022, Vibra Energia implemented ME marketplace from Mercado Eletronico as a Procure to Pay platform to centralize procurement and supplier management in Brazil. The ME marketplace, categorized as eCommerce, was adopted to support supplier onboarding, catalog sourcing, and standardized purchase order workflows across the procurement function. Implementation targeted the company procurement organization and supplier relationship management processes. Configuration focused on supplier master data consolidation, catalog and contract catalog management, purchase order creation and approval routing, and SRM capabilities to register and evaluate suppliers. Automation of requisition to purchase order workflows and online supplier onboarding were implemented to reduce manual touchpoints and accelerate sourcing cycles. These modules aligned with standard eCommerce procurement capabilities and were configured to reflect Vibra Energia procurement policies. Governance changes included centralized procurement control, standardized approval workflows, and ongoing supplier qualification via the ME marketplace to expand the supplier base. Vibra Energia reports adopting and considering new suppliers through the ME marketplace as part of its supplier SRM improvements. Vibra Energia achieved a reduction in average purchase lead time from 41 days to 28 days following the implementation. Operational coverage remained focused on procurement activities in Brazil.
